If a child shows symptoms of ADHD and is diagnosed with Down syndrome after a hospital examination, how should it be handled optimally?

Answer

Down syndrome, also known as trisomy 21, is one of the common congenital defects caused by chromosomal abnormalities in children. There is currently no effective treatment method. It is recommended to provide long-term education and training for the child and perform necessary surgical corrections for related other anomalies.
